我正在做一个带有 jquery.min.js 文件的实验性 HTML 模板——最流行的 javascript 库之一。
当我从本地硬盘加载模板时,它工作正常。 当我上传它并从服务器 (GWAN) 加载它时,我在 Chrome 中收到错误(我认为不是唯一的错误)如下所示:
Uncaught SyntaxError: Unexpected token { jquery.min.js:3
我检查了一下,发现有一个
function $
变成了
function$
来自 GWan。删除的空间导致 Chrome、Firefox 和 Safari 出现错误。我没有测试过其他浏览器,但我的 IDE 也报告从 GWAN 版本下载的 JS 文件存在语法错误。
我也试过将文件上传到另一台服务器(Apache),没有问题。 js文件没有修改...
关于如何克服这个问题的任何线索?我想 GWan 的 javascript 即时优化中存在错误?
谢谢。
最佳答案
这是一个已知问题,将在下一个版本中修复(很快)
您可以通过 G-WAN v4.10+ 中的 init.c
脚本直接禁用缩小,方法如下:
u8 *www_mini = (u8*)get_env(argv, USE_MINIFYING);
if(www_mini)
{
*www_mini = 0;
puts("> disable minifying");
}
您只需等待几天即可获得新的 v5 版本。
关于javascript - GWAN 正在修改 jquery.min.js 报错,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21468208/